What exactly is crude inventory? At its core, crude inventory refers to the volume and accessibility of raw materials and early-stage goods still in transit or held in storage—before they enter full production or distribution. It acts as an early indicator of supply chain health, revealing bottlenecks, demand shifts, and resource scarcity before final products hit shelves. For users across industries—from manufacturers to retailers, investors to everyday shoppers—this data offers insight into scarcity risks, pricing pressures, and readiness for market trends.

Why Crude Inventory Is Gaining Attention in the US

The U.S. public’s interest in crude inventory has risen sharply amid recent waves of inflation, shipping delays, and resource volatility. With supply chain disruptions affecting goods from fresh produce to industrial components, more people are noticing how stock levels at the foundation of manufacturing affect availability and cost. Social media, news outlets, and economic reports now highlight procurement trends using this metric, making crude inventory a relatable entry point for understanding broader economic conditions.
